About JELLY-CANDY KABOB
Midwood Brands Jelly-Candy Kabob is a sugar-and-pectin based candy. Per 36g serving: 389 calories and 94.4g carbs with no fat or protein. Made with sugar, corn syrup, pectin, citric acid, and gelatin in a layered kabob shape. A purely sugar-based novelty candy with no nutritional significance. Intended as a fun visual treat for kids.
Ingredients
SUGAR, CORN SYRUP, WATER, PECTIN, CITRIC ACID, SODIUM CITRATE, CORN STARCH, ARTIFICIAL FLAVOR, MALIC ACID, GELATIN, ARTIFICIAL COLORS (RED 3, RED 40, YELLOW 5, YELLOW 6, BLUE 1), TITANIUM DIOXIDE.
